Hey all. Happy Thursday! I have OCD. I've had it since childhood. One segment of my OCD is Scruplosity. Scrupulosity is where Religon mixes with OCD. OCD is an anxiety disorder. It thrives on uncertainty. All religon is uncertain because none of it can be proven. OCD will always go after what a person values and create doubt, uncertainty, questioning, worse case scenarios, and fear. It can be an endless cycle. The worst part is it can cause a person to avoid the things they value. I am in the early stages of Therapy. Exposer is an instrumental part of treatment. Anyone here have this challenge?

I had to look that up:

 

Quote

Scrupulosity is characterized by pathological guilt about moral or religious issues. It is personally distressing, objectively dysfunctional, and often accompanied by significant impairment in social functioning .

 

I've never been diagnosed with anything like that, but I definitely have a guilt complex. If I'm enjoying something, I feel like I should be doing something else, or that there must be a reason I should feel guilty about it.
